Summary

A roughly circular enclosure set within a series of prehistoric fields has been identified from aerial photographs. It lies at the northern end of a linear dyke or hollow way. The feature is visible as cropmarks on aerial photographs and was digitally plotted during the Dorset Middle Stour AIM Project.

Full Description

A roughly circular enclosure has been identified from aerial photographs within Ancient Field Group (70). It lies at the northern end of a linear dyke or hollow way. [1] The feature is visible as cropmarks on aerial photographs [2-5] where it appears to comprise a sub-circular banked enclosure approximately 108m in diameter. A possible pit or hollow of uncertain origin is located centrally within the enclosure ([4], although this may be a later feature. A linear earthwork (MDO5035) abuts the southern end of the enclosure and may continue around its east side and on northwards, where it is recorded under MDO 37379 - although it is possible these are two separate features extending from either end of the enclosure. If one continuous linear earthwork, this respect of the curvilinear enclosure would suggest that is the earlier of the two features. The enclosure was digitally plotted during the Dorset Middle Stour AIM Project.
